card |
a small, thick piece of paper used for sending a message to another person. |
cheap |
having a low price. |
dream |
an event in which changing pictures or images come into your mind as you sleep. |
each |
every one of two or more things. |
elect |
to choose by means of voting. |
fin |
a thin, flat body part of a fish and certain other water animals which is used for swimming or balance. |
fog |
a thick cloud that is near to the ground. |
kit |
a group of things together in one place for a particular use. |
music |
pleasant sounds made by voices or instruments. |
night |
the period between the time when the sun sets in the evening and when it rises in the morning. |
pant |
to breathe in quick, short breaths; gasp. |
particular |
being the only one in mind or referred to out of many possibilities; specific; special. |
player |
someone who takes part in a game or sport. |
stove |
a device that uses electricity, gas, or oil to provide heat for cooking or warmth. |
tribe |
a group of people, families, or villages that share the same language, social customs, and ancestors. |
